    Microblading, a popular semi-permanent makeup technique, has gained significant attention for its ability to enhance eyebrows naturally. However, one common concern among potential clients in Campbelltown is whether the procedure is painful. Understanding the process and the measures taken to minimize discomfort can help alleviate these worries.

    During microblading, a skilled technician uses a handheld tool to deposit pigment into the skin, creating fine, hair-like strokes that mimic natural brow hairs. The sensation experienced can vary from person to person, but generally, it is described as a mild scratching or tingling sensation rather than severe pain.

    To ensure a comfortable experience, reputable microblading studios in Campbelltown typically apply a topical anesthetic before and during the procedure. This numbs the area, significantly reducing any discomfort. Additionally, the technician's expertise and the quality of the tools used play a crucial role in minimizing pain.

    Post-procedure, some clients may experience slight redness or tenderness, which is normal and usually subsides within a few days. It's important to follow the aftercare instructions provided by your technician to ensure optimal healing and results.

    In summary, while some level of discomfort may be felt during microblading in Campbelltown, the use of anesthetics and the skill of the technician generally make the experience manageable and well worth the stunning, natural-looking results.

    Understanding the Procedure

    Microblading is a semi-permanent cosmetic tattooing technique that involves using a handheld tool to deposit pigment into the skin, creating the appearance of natural hair strokes. This procedure is popular for enhancing the eyebrows and providing a more defined look.

    Pain Perception

    The level of discomfort experienced during microblading can vary from person to person. Generally, most clients report feeling a mild discomfort, akin to a light scratching sensation. This is due to the fine needles used to create the hair-like strokes. The sensation is often described as tolerable and manageable, especially when compared to other cosmetic procedures.

    Pre-Procedure Preparation

    To minimize any potential discomfort, it is advisable to avoid alcohol and caffeine for at least 24 hours prior to the appointment. These substances can thin the blood and increase sensitivity. Additionally, ensuring a good night's sleep and staying hydrated can help in maintaining a relaxed state during the procedure.

    Anesthesia Usage

    In Campbelltown, reputable microblading practitioners often apply a topical anesthetic to the area before starting the procedure. This numbing cream helps in significantly reducing any pain or discomfort. The anesthetic usually takes about 20-30 minutes to take full effect, ensuring that the client remains comfortable throughout the session.

    Post-Procedure Care

    After the microblading session, it is normal to experience some mild redness and swelling, which should subside within a few hours. Applying the recommended aftercare ointment as directed by your practitioner can help in soothing the area and promoting healing. It is also crucial to avoid picking or scratching the treated area to prevent infection and ensure optimal results.

    Conclusion

    In summary, while some level of discomfort is to be expected during microblading, the use of topical anesthesia and proper pre-and post-procedure care can greatly alleviate any pain. Choosing a skilled and experienced practitioner in Campbelltown can further ensure a comfortable and successful microblading experience.
